Minor millets are nutrient-dense and climate-resilient crops that play an important role in the food and nutritional security of developing world. Globally, millets are mostly produced and consumed by the developing world. India remains the world’s largest producer of millet, with over 37% of global production. The last 5-year mean data of millets in India revealed that, out of total millet growing area (~129 lakh ha), only 12.1% area (15.7 lakh ha) belongs to minor millets. Similarly, out of total millet production (167.9 lakh tons), minor millets are contributing only 12.4% (20.8 lakh tons). Other than area expansion, the productivity of minor millets is still very low compared to major crops, mainly due to poor emphasis on research and the adoption of improved agro-technologies. These crops are mainly grown by resource-poor farmers on marginal land with poor management. Minor millets are grassy in nature; the initial slow growth, the resemblance of seedlings with weeds, and the lack of availability of selective herbicides make them more susceptible to weed infestation. The weeds that cause yield reduction can reach up to 75% in minor millets. Similarly, poor nutrient management and monocropping in minor millets are responsible for yield reduction and soil health degradation. Agronomic interventions such as good crop husbandry, nutrient management, weed management, mechanization, and postharvest management are the utmost needed for enhancing the productivity of minor millets. This chapter explores crucial agronomic practices essential for enhancing the productivity and sustainability of minor millets. Key areas addressed include sowing methods, crop diversification, integrated nutrient management, effective weed control measures, mechanization options, and postharvest management techniques. These interventions are pivotal not only for boosting yields but also for improving soil health and promoting the sustainable cultivation of minor millets.
